Been running the 18" titan wheels since just after i started this thread, running 235/40/18 tires with 4 wheel drum brakes, and i haven't experienced and lack of stopping power. Fact it i just don't go fast enough to worry about it honestly. I love the wheel tire combo and would recommend it to anyone with a datto p/u.
